Method for Restoring Playhead Behavior
Hello, CyberLink has provided users with a method to restore the playhead behavior to that of the previous versions of PowerDirector, i.e. the playhead will jump to the media clip on the timeline when it is clicked. You can get the registry file from the below link, and then follow the below steps: For PowerDirector 365 (version after 24.0) users: https://assist.cyberlink.com/cs/SOP/PDR/2026/Timeline_Playhead_Auto/PDR365_Timeline_Playhead_Auto.zip For PowerDirector 365 (version after 23.0 or PowerDirector 2025) users: https://assist.cyberlink.com/cs/SOP/PDR/2025/Timeline_Playhead_Auto/PDR365_Timeline_Playhead_Auto.zip For PowerDirector 2024 users: https://assist.cyberlink.com/cs/SOP/PDR/2024/Timeline_Playhead_Auto/PDR2024_Timeline_Playhead_Auto.zip Please only perform the following steps if you are comfortable with updating your computer’s registry files. Close PowerDirector if it is launched. Download and extract the zip file. Do either of the following: Double click and apply the .reg file: Timeline_Playhead_Auto_On.reg to restore the pre-PDR365 timeline playhead behavior. Double click and apply the .reg file: Timeline_Playhead_Auto_Off.reg to use the current PDR365 behavior. After applying future PowerDirector 365 updates and non-subscription version patches, you will have to repeat the steps above to restore the playhead behavior. So we suggest you back up the download zip file for future use. Cheers, PowerDirector Moderator
